Identification of a Druggable Target That Predicts Postoperative Crohn's Disease Recurrence

Reduced intestinal epithelial Glutathione peroxidase 4 (GPX4) expression predicts Crohn's disease recurrence after surgery. Restoring GPX4 with selenium ameliorated enteritis in mice, identifying a potential therapeutic target.

Background:
- Crohn's disease (CD) recurrence after ileocolonic resection (ICR) necessitates better predictive biomarkers.
- Molecular phenotyping can reveal disease mechanisms and identify therapeutic targets.
Purpose of the Study:
- Identify a molecular node predicting endoscopic disease recurrence post-ICR in CD.
- Validate a potential biomarker for disease recurrence.
Main Methods:
- Unbiased transcriptomics of postoperative ileum in CD patients with varying recurrence scores.
- Protein-level validation of a biomarker using quantitative confocal microscopy.
- Assessment of predictive value in three independent ICR cohorts (n=241).
- Functional investigation in mouse enteritis models.
Main Results:
- Reduced intestinal epithelial Glutathione peroxidase 4 (GPX4) expression characterized patients with CD recurrence.
- Low GPX4 expression at ICR predicted endoscopic recurrence, independent of clinical factors.
- GPX4 expression correlated inversely with ER stress and was not linked to genetic variants or inflammation severity.
- Reduced GPX4 fueled ER stress and enteritis in mice, which was reversed by selenium supplementation.
Conclusions:
- A druggable biomarker, intestinal epithelial GPX4, improves prediction of CD recurrence post-ICR.
- This finding may guide future patient management and therapeutic strategies.

Inflammatory bowel disease, commonly known as IBD, refers to a collection of disorders that lead to persistent inflammation of the gastrointestinal tract. The two types of IBD are ulcerative colitis, which impacts the colon, and Crohn's disease, which can involve any part of the gastrointestinal segment.
